Amazing Elvis Breakfast ‘Fit For A King’

January 18, 2018 by Maggi Barnard

Forbes’ first ever Amazing Elvis Breakfast held on Saturday marks a series of very successful firsts for the event.

There was a fantastic Elvis buzz around Forbes when around 300 people attended and enjoyed breakfast at the very long red checked tables in Templar Street. While indulging in Elvis pancakes, rocking rolls and coffee, visitors and locals also enjoyed listening to Elvis artist Anthony Pertrucci from Melbourne.

There was plenty of praise for Anthony who was later announced the 2018 Ultimate Elvis Tribute Artist at the Parkes Elvis Festival.

Anthony said the Amazing Elvis Breakfast in Forbes was a fantastic experience and he loved singing and performing live.

Anthony will now go on to Memphis in August to compete at the next level of the competition during the Elvis Week.

As well as live entertainment and impromptu dancing in the street, there was a quiz, sharing fun details and facts about Forbes and Elvis.

Mayor Graeme Miller said the breakfast was highly successful and it was a privilege to welcome so many visitors to our town to enjoy the breakfast and shopping event. “Forbes Shire Council staff are to be congratulated for organising the morning.

Thank you also to the many local businesses who supported the event,” said Graeme. “I can’t wait to see what we have next year. It will only be bigger and better,” he added.

Following the breakfast, a shuttle bus transported visitors to the Elvis Festival.
